Restoration Hardware (RH) Reports In-Line Q1 EPS; Lowers FY17 EPS View
Restoration Hardware (NYSE: RH) reported Q1 EPS of $0.05, in-line with the analyst estimate of $0.05. Revenue for the quarter came in at $562.08 million versus the consensus estimate of $558.54 million.
- Net revenues increased 23% on top of an 8% increase last year
- Comparable brand revenues increased 9% compared to a 4% increase last year
- GAAP net loss of $3.4 million compared to net loss of $13.5 million last year
- Adjusted net income of $1.8 million compared to net loss of $2.1 million last year
- GAAP diluted loss per share of $0.09 compared to loss of $0.33 last year
- Adjusted diluted earnings per share of $0.05 compared to loss of $0.05 last year
GUIDANCE:
Restoration Hardware sees FY2017 EPS of $1.67-$1.94, versus the consensus of $2.15. Restoration Hardware sees FY2017 revenue of $2.4-2.45 billion, versus the consensus of $2.41 billion.
